Morgan Stanley issues sharp take on the stock market
Morgan Stanley thinks that Mr. Market just made a mistake. Strategist Katie Huberty, speaking with Bloomberg, laid out the case that the recent stock market sell-off hasn’t been selective. In fact, she argues that it has been "indiscriminate," where investors continue dumping stocks linked with the AI trade without separating the wheat from the chaff.
